May 16, 2024  
2023-24 Catalog 
    
2023-24 Catalog [ARCHIVED CATALOG]

Add to Favorites (opens a new window)

DEV 310 - Enterprise Data Applications


5 CR

Previously ISIT 310.
Students learn and analyze technologies for manipulating structured data in multi-user environments and learn proper code isolation using tiered application architectures.

Prerequisite(s): DEV 123  or PROG 123 with a C grade or better, and admission to the BAS Software Development Application Development concentration, or permission of the instructor. 

Course Outcomes
  • Create data-driven applications.
  • Evaluate technologies and describe key features of technologies that enable querying and updating relational databases and XML data using either the SQL or the LINQ query languages .
  • Create applications that manipulate and display in-memory data tables and relationships. 
  • Evaluate the tradeoffs between processing data locally in memory or remotely in a dedicated server. 
  • Evaluate key issues with multi-user data access technologies, including concurrency, optimistic locking, and transactions. Create access code that addresses these issues. 
  • Analyze the structure and advantages of Object Relational Mapping technologies and create applications utilizing them. 



Find out when this course is offered




Add to Favorites (opens a new window)